Analysis

Ghana recorded 0.4994 units per person for population, male, per capita in 2025.

That represents a change of down 0.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population, male, per capita in Ghana peaked at 0.5111 units per person in 1960 and was at its lowest, 0.4971 units per person, in 1980.

Ghana ranks 79th of 216 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

How this figure is calculated

Population, male div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Population, male ÷ Population, total
